Foods to Stay clear of



After getting oral implants, it's vital to pay attention to your diet regimen, as specific foods can endanger your healing process.

You'll wish to avoid anything difficult or crispy, like nuts, popcorn, and hard candies. These can place excessive pressure on your new implants and cause problems.

Sticky foods, such as caramel or gummy sweets, are additionally a no-go. They can hold on to your teeth and periodontals, making it challenging to preserve correct oral hygiene throughout recovery.

Spicy foods may seem appealing, however they can aggravate your periodontals and aggravate discomfort.

In a similar way, acidic foods like citrus fruits and vinegar-based dressings can result in sensitivity and pain.

Warm beverages, consisting of coffee and tea, must be consumed meticulously, as they can enhance swelling and pain in the early days.

Lastly, alcohol and soft drinks are best prevented. Alcohol can disrupt recovery and medication, while carbonation can cause pressure in your mouth, possibly affecting your implants.



Staying with a soft, dull diet plan for the very first few days will certainly aid make certain a smoother healing, allowing your implants to recover appropriately without unnecessary issues.

Recommended Foods



Throughout the first few weeks following your oral implant procedure, it's necessary to focus on foods that promote healing and comfort. Soft, nutrient-rich alternatives will certainly aid your body recover while guaranteeing you don't aggravate your brand-new implants.

Beginning with healthy smoothies and healthy protein drinks. They're very easy to eat and can be loaded with fruits, vegetables, and protein powder for a healthy boost. Yogurt is an additional outstanding option; it's luscious and filled with probiotics that can assist food digestion.

Mashed potatoes, specifically when mixed with some gravy, give a calming structure and are gentle on the mouth. Soft-cooked veggies, like carrots or squash, can be blended for less complicated eating.

Soups are also a wonderful alternative, as long as they're not too warm. Try luscious soups or broths that use hydration and nutrients without requiring much eating.

Do not ignore eggs! They're versatile and soft, making them excellent for morning meal or including healthy protein to meals.

Finally, go with soft fruits like bananas or applesauce, which are simple to chew and absorb. These advised foods will certainly help you on your trip to recuperation.

Tips for Eating



Browsing your diet regimen after dental implants can really feel challenging, yet adhering to a few simple ideas can make the procedure smoother.

Initially, adhere to soft foods for the first couple of days. Foods like yogurt, applesauce, and mashed potatoes can be easy on your recovery gum tissues. Stay clear of anything crunchy or crunchy that can disrupt the dental implant site.

Next off, make sure you're remaining hydrated. Drinking a lot of water not just helps your body recover but likewise eliminates food fragments. If you're desire something warm, take into consideration soups or broths, yet take care with temperature levels that are too hot.

You could want to consume smaller, a lot more frequent meals. This aids handle pain and guarantees you're getting the nutrients you need without frustrating your mouth.

When you do begin to introduce strong foods, chew gradually and on the contrary side of your mouth from the implant site.
